InExpression 생성자
정의
중요
일부 정보는 릴리스되기 전에 상당 부분 수정될 수 있는 시험판 제품과 관련이 있습니다. Microsoft는 여기에 제공된 정보에 대해 어떠한 명시적이거나 묵시적인 보증도 하지 않습니다.
오버로드
InExpression(SqlExpression, SelectExpression, RelationalTypeMapping) |
하위 쿼리가 있는 SQL |
InExpression(SqlExpression, SqlParameterExpression, RelationalTypeMapping) |
매개 변수가 지정된 값 목록이 있는 SQL |
InExpression(SqlExpression, IReadOnlyList<SqlExpression>, RelationalTypeMapping) |
지정된 값 목록이 있는 SQL |
InExpression(SqlExpression, SelectExpression, Boolean, RelationalTypeMapping) |
IN 하위 쿼리 식을 나타내는 |
InExpression(SqlExpression, SqlExpression, Boolean, RelationalTypeMapping) |
IN 값 식을 나타내는 |
InExpression(SqlExpression, Boolean, SelectExpression, RelationalTypeMapping) |
사용되지 않음.
IN 하위 쿼리 식을 나타내는 |
InExpression(SqlExpression, Boolean, SqlExpression, RelationalTypeMapping) |
사용되지 않음.
IN 값 식을 나타내는 |
InExpression(SqlExpression, SelectExpression, RelationalTypeMapping)
- Source:
- InExpression.cs
- Source:
- InExpression.cs
하위 쿼리가 있는 SQL IN
식을 나타내는 클래스의 InExpression 새 instance 만듭니다.
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SelectExpression subquery,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ping typeMapping);
new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ression :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* Microsoft.EntityFrameworkCore.Query.SqlExpressions.SelectExpression *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ping ->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ression
Public Sub New (item As SqlExpression, subquery As SelectExpression, typeMapping As RelationalTypeMapping)
매개 변수
- item
- SqlExpression
값을 살펴볼 항목입니다.
- subquery
- SelectExpression
항목을 검색하는 하위 쿼리입니다.
- typeMapping
- RelationalTypeMapping
RelationalTypeMapping 식과 연결된 입니다.
적용 대상
InExpression(SqlExpression, SqlParameterExpression, RelationalTypeMapping)
- Source:
- InExpression.cs
- Source:
- InExpression.cs
매개 변수가 지정된 값 목록이 있는 SQL IN
식을 나타내는 클래스의 새 instance InExpression 만듭니다.
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lParameterExpression valuesParameter,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ping typeMapping);
new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ression :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lParameterExpression *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ping ->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ression
Public Sub New (item As SqlExpression, valuesParameter As SqlParameterExpression, typeMapping As RelationalTypeMapping)
매개 변수
- item
- SqlExpression
값을 살펴볼 항목입니다.
- valuesParameter
- SqlParameterExpression
항목이 검색되는 매개 변수가 있는 값 목록입니다.
- typeMapping
- RelationalTypeMapping
RelationalTypeMapping 식과 연결된 입니다.
적용 대상
InExpression(SqlExpression, IReadOnlyList<SqlExpression>, RelationalTypeMapping)
- Source:
- InExpression.cs
- Source:
- InExpression.cs
지정된 값 목록이 있는 SQL IN
식을 나타내는 클래스의 InExpression 새 instance 만듭니다.
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ression> values,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ping typeMapping);
new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ression :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* System.Collections.Generic.IReadOnlyList<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ression> *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ping ->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ression
Public Sub New (item As SqlExpression, values As IReadOnlyList(Of SqlExpression), typeMapping As RelationalTypeMapping)
매개 변수
- item
- SqlExpression
값을 살펴볼 항목입니다.
- values
- IReadOnlyList<SqlExpression>
항목을 검색할 값 목록입니다.
- typeMapping
- RelationalTypeMapping
RelationalTypeMapping 식과 연결된 입니다.
적용 대상
InExpression(SqlExpression, SelectExpression, Boolean, RelationalTypeMapping)
- Source:
- InExpression.cs
- Source:
- InExpression.cs
- Source:
- InExpression.cs
IN 하위 쿼리 식을 나타내는 item
클래스의 InExpression 새 instance 만듭니다.
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SelectExpression subquery, bool negated,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ping typeMapping);
new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ression :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* Microsoft.EntityFrameworkCore.Query.SqlExpressions.SelectExpression * bool *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ping ->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ression
Public Sub New (item As SqlExpression, subquery As SelectExpression, negated As Boolean, typeMapping As RelationalTypeMapping)
매개 변수
- item
- SqlExpression
값을 살펴볼 항목입니다.
- subquery
- SelectExpression
항목을 검색하는 하위 쿼리입니다.
- negated
- Boolean
항목이 값에 있어야 하는지 또는 없는지 여부를 나타내는 값입니다.
- typeMapping
- RelationalTypeMapping
RelationalTypeMapping 식과 연결된 입니다.
적용 대상
InExpression(SqlExpression, SqlExpression, Boolean, RelationalTypeMapping)
- Source:
- InExpression.cs
- Source:
- InExpression.cs
- Source:
- InExpression.cs
IN 값 식을 나타내는 item
클래스의 InExpression 새 instance 만듭니다.
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ression values, bool negated,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ping typeMapping);
new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ression :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* bool *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ping ->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ression
Public Sub New (item As SqlExpression, values As SqlExpression, negated As Boolean, typeMapping As RelationalTypeMapping)
매개 변수
- item
- SqlExpression
값을 살펴볼 항목입니다.
- values
- SqlExpression
항목을 검색할 값 목록입니다.
- negated
- Boolean
항목이 값에 있어야 하는지 또는 없는지 여부를 나타내는 값입니다.
- typeMapping
- RelationalTypeMapping
RelationalTypeMapping 식과 연결된 입니다.
적용 대상
InExpression(SqlExpression, Boolean, SelectExpression, RelationalTypeMapping)
- Source:
- InExpression.cs
- Source:
- InExpression.cs
- Source:
- InExpression.cs
- Source:
- InExpression.cs
주의
Use overload which passes negated argument after subquery argument.
IN 하위 쿼리 식을 나타내는 item
클래스의 InExpression 새 instance 만듭니다.
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, bool negated,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SelectExpression subquery,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ping typeMapping);
[System.Obsolete("Use overload which passes negated argument after subquery argument.")]
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, bool negated,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SelectExpression subquery,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ping typeMapping);
[System.Obsolete("Use overload which passes negated argument after subquery argument.")]
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, bool negated,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SelectExpression subquery,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ping? typeMapping);
new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ression :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* bool * Microsoft.EntityFrameworkCore.Query.SqlExpressions.SelectExpression *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ping ->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ression
[<System.Obsolete("Use overload which passes negated argument after subquery argument.")>]
new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ression :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* bool * Microsoft.EntityFrameworkCore.Query.SqlExpressions.SelectExpression *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ping ->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ression
Public Sub New (item As SqlExpression, negated As Boolean, subquery As SelectExpression, typeMapping As RelationalTypeMapping)
매개 변수
- item
- SqlExpression
값을 살펴볼 항목입니다.
- negated
- Boolean
항목이 값에 있어야 하는지 또는 없는지 여부를 나타내는 값입니다.
- subquery
- SelectExpression
항목을 검색하는 하위 쿼리입니다.
- typeMapping
- RelationalTypeMapping
RelationalTypeMapping 식과 연결된 입니다.
- 특성
적용 대상
InExpression(SqlExpression, Boolean, SqlExpression, RelationalTypeMapping)
- Source:
- InExpression.cs
- Source:
- InExpression.cs
- Source:
- InExpression.cs
- Source:
- InExpression.cs
주의
Use overload which passes negated argument after values argument.
IN 값 식을 나타내는 item
클래스의 InExpression 새 instance 만듭니다.
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, bool negated,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ression values,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ping typeMapping);
[System.Obsolete("Use overload which passes negated argument after values argument.")]
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, bool negated,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ression values,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ping typeMapping);
[System.Obsolete("Use overload which passes negated argument after values argument.")]
public InExpression (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ression item, bool negated,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ression values,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ping? typeMapping);
new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ression :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* bool *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ping ->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ression
[<System.Obsolete("Use overload which passes negated argument after values argument.")>]
new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ression :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* bool * Microsoft.EntityFrameworkCore.Query.SqlExpressions.SqlExpression * Microsoft.EntityFrameworkCore.Storage.RelationalTypeMapping -> Microsoft.EntityFrameworkCore.Query.SqlExpressions.InExpression
Public Sub New (item As SqlExpression, negated As Boolean, values As SqlExpression, typeMapping As RelationalTypeMapping)
매개 변수
- item
- SqlExpression
값을 살펴볼 항목입니다.
- negated
- Boolean
항목이 값에 있어야 하는지 또는 없는지 여부를 나타내는 값입니다.
- values
- SqlExpression
항목을 검색할 값 목록입니다.
- typeMapping
- RelationalTypeMapping
RelationalTypeMapping 식과 연결된 입니다.
- 특성
적용 대상
Entity Framework